Output ffb23fb83f877274e027cbe4bb3447e96d31cb3f991942e7e5334afe7484a644:4

value
1360056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f576837ac885a9db755d153101b6515970734bf OP_EQUAL
address
361LPiDqD391PR15jv3Xh2qiXuzYReyZQF
transaction
ffb23fb83f877274e027cbe4bb3447e96d31cb3f991942e7e5334afe7484a644
spent
true